Project Goals

• Measure energy use and other environmental impacts within
  the Gap Inc. supply chain

• Identify and share best practices to facilitate improvement and
  cost-savings

• Support all suppliers in achieving their sustainability goals

• Improve the circumstances of the workers, consumers, and
  communities that Gap Inc. interacts with every day

Overview
The Gap Inc. Environmental Footprint Assessment tool will request information
on the following categories. For in-depth information on each category, please
see the category-specific presentations.

         Factory

             Energy / Greenhouse Gas

              Water

              Waste

             Environmental Management

         Disclosure
